opencv离散点拟合 离散点拟合圆 已知三维空间离散点坐标(xi, yi, zi),构建一个空间圆使得空间点尽可能靠近拟合的空间圆。效果如下图 首先,所有离散点尽可能在一个平面上,平面方程可表示为 (1) 写成矩阵形式为, ,式中 , , (2) 这是一个超定方程求解,根据最小二乘法,可以求出 ,即平面的法向向量。假设所...
opencv_objdetect3 opencv_optflow3 opencv_phase_unwrapping3 opencv_photo3 opencv_plot3 opencv_reg3 opencv_rgbd3 opencv_saliency3 opencv_shape3 opencv_stereo3 opencv_stitching3 opencv_structured_light3 opencv_superres3 opencv_surface_matching3 opencv_text3 opencv_tracking3 opencv_video3 opencv_videoio...
1)在lib目录下创建pkgconfig文件并创建opencv-arm.pc文件 opencv-arm.pc内容如下 # Package Information for pkg-config prefix=/home/aning1/arm-opencv exec_prefix=${prefix} libdir= /home/aning1/arm-opencv/install/lib/ includedir=${prefix}/install/include/opencv4 Name: OpenCV Description: Open Sour...
2.坐标系变换 再看第二个问题,变换中心,对于缩放、平移可以以图像坐标原点(图像左上角为原点)为中心变换,这不用坐标系变换,直接按照一般形式计算即可。而对于旋转和偏移,一般是以图像中心为原点,那么这就涉及坐标系转换了。 我们都知道,opencv的原点在图像左上角,水平向右为 X 轴,垂直向下为 Y 轴。课本中常见...
打开opencv的GitHub,如下: https://github.com/opencv 下载完解压得到,下面开始编译(玩cv自己不会编译是不行的): 2、cmake编译 在opencv目录下,新建一个文件夹newbuild,接下来编译的结果将存放在这个目录下。 (1)cmake配置与生成 等待一段时间, 中间部分报错,比如python版本不对,想先忽略不用它。
System information (version) OpenCV => 3.1.0 or 3.2.0 Operating System / Platform => Ubuntu 16.04 64 bit Compiler => gcc Cuda => 9.0 Detailed description Steps to reproduce I first install OpenCV 3.3.0 and it was okay. However, the appli...
1、项目名称:基于C++11 的高性能网络服务器 evpp 项目简介:evpp 是一个基于 libevent 开发的现代化 ...
import cv2import matplotlib.pyplot as plotimage = cv2.imread('data.png') #load imageplot.imshow(image) #show image cvtColor 加载图像后,还可以使用cvtColor中的不同标志将其转换为不同的配色方案。cv2.cvtColor(image,cv2.COLOR_BGR2RGB)下面是cvtColor的一些其他标志:COLOR_BGR2GRAY、COLOR_BGR2HSV和...
在Qt/Qwt框架下实现散点图,可以使用Qt的音视频、多媒体处理、人工智能、物联网、移动开发、存储、区块链、元宇宙等模块,以实现各种功能。可以使用任何一种模块,例如TensorFlow、PyTorch、OpenCV等。 推荐的腾讯云相关产品 以下是一些腾讯云相关的推荐产品:
问无法使用cmake与OpenCV和LibTorch链接项目EN可能我们有时候已经习惯了使用大型IDE去编写一些C++工程,经常使用大型IDE例如VS、Clion、VC++6.0,这些大型的软件都已经为我们提供好了编译链接工具,我们不需要自己去手动设置编译器,也不需要了解相关知识就可以写代码进行编译运行。